Welcome to a new year at YCELP

As we settle into a new school year, things are buzzing at the Yale Center for Environmental Law and Policy. Three Research Assistants are helping to keep us on track, and we are thrilled to have Stephanie Ratte, Alessandra Wingerter, and Dena Adler, all graduate students with FES, working hard on our various projects.

Our annual board meeting wrapped up on October 1st and we have launched into a year-long strategic planning process. Existing projects like the Environmental Performance Index and the Climate Dialogue continue to occupy much of our time, and we are exploring new partnerships on climate resilience, international environmental conventions, and western environmental issues.
